The high-low pompano rig is the starting point for surf fishing bait presentation — fished with fresh shrimp, sand fleas (mole crabs), or cut squid it covers the most common surf fishing scenarios across the Atlantic and Gulf coasts. Buy a dozen rigs and a bag of pyramid sinkers to handle a full surf fishing session that includes snag losses.
The Hogy Sluggo is the striper surf fishing lure for dawn and dusk sessions when striped bass and bluefish are actively feeding in the surf zone — the 9" profile matches the sand eels, silversides, and juvenile bunker that surf predators chase in the surf wash. Rig on a 3/4 oz Hogy Prothin Jig Head and cast parallel to the beach to cover the productive trough running along the outer bar.

Surf fishing success depends on reading the surf zone to find the geographic features where fish concentrate — there is no sonar in surf fishing; the angler reads water surface features to identify productive fishing spots. The key surf features to find: rip currents (darker, choppier water that indicates a channel cut through the outer sandbar by wave energy — baitfish concentrate in the deep water of rip current troughs, and game fish follow); cuts and guts (low spots in the outer bar where wave height drops relative to adjacent bars — these are channels that connect the near-shore trough to open water, where fish patrol); troughs (the stretch of deeper water between the beach and the outer bar that runs parallel to the beach — typically 3-5 feet deep vs 2 feet on the bar, visible as calmer water between breaking waves at the outer bar and the shore break); and structure (jetties, piers, rocky points, and shell bottom visible at low tide that hold bait and fish). The most productive surf fishing time is 2 hours before and 2 hours after high tide when the incoming tide pushes baitfish up into the trough and game fish follow. Dawn and dusk light levels reduce the wariness of surf predators and produce the most consistent bite. Cast parallel to the beach to fish the trough rather than casting directly out into the breaking surf.
